ATALANTA captain Rafael Toloi saw red as the Serie A side crashed out of the Champions League.
The Italians went into last night’s second leg trailing Belgians Club Brugge 2-1 from the first match.

Things swiftly went from bad to worse for Gian Piero Gasperini’s men, as a disastrous first half saw them fall 3-0 down on the night.
Ademola Lookman pulled one back for the Serie A side moments into the second half.
But after the former Everton and Fulham man missed a penalty on the hour mark, Atalanta’s hope began to ebb away.
In the 86th minute, Toloi’s frustration boiled over.
As the 34-year-old went to take a throw in, he was needlessly bumped by Maxim De Cuyper.
The red mist then descended upon Toloi, who tried to throw the ball at his opponent.
It slipped out of his hand, however, and he fell over.
Feeling embarrassed, Toloi got up and begun to charge at De Cuyper, who had turned and was walking away.
The referee attempted to get in the Brazilian’s away but his efforts were futile, Toloi bundling over his opponent.
He went on to be sent off for his head loss, while De Cuyper was yellow carded.
After the game, veteran boss Gasperini was disappointed at his skipper.
He said: “That was an ugly incident and we must never lose our heads.
“Atalanta must leave the Champions League with dignity, having played great games against the likes of Real Madrid, Arsenal and Barcelona.”
On the winger’s botched penalty, the 67-year-old added: “Lookman was not supposed to take that penalty, he is one of the worst penalty takers I’ve ever seen.
“He has a frankly terrible record even in training, he converts very few of them.
“Retegui and De Ketelaere were there, but Lookman in a moment of enthusiasm after scoring decided to take the ball and that was a gesture I did not appreciate at all.”
